Description
The Charles Daly 214E Compact O/U 12 Gauge 28″ Walnut is a field-ready over/under built for shooters who need a shorter length of pull without sacrificing pattern control. This 12-gauge pairs a 28-inch blued barrel set with a select checkered walnut stock and a fitted recoil pad, giving you a secure, comfortable carry. It includes ejectors and accepts RemChoke-threaded choke tubes (MC-5 set supplied) so you can dial in your spread from tight to open. The compact stock delivers a 13.5-inch length of pull — ideal for smaller frames, youth shooters, or anyone who prefers a shorter fit. Key Features
- Compact Stock (13.5″ LOP): Why it matters — A shorter length of pull improves mount speed and control for smaller shooters, women, or anyone wearing heavy clothing in the field.
- RemChoke Threaded System: Why it matters — You can swap choke tubes instantly to match target loads, upland birds, or waterfowl without buying a second barrel.
- Select Checkered Walnut Stock: Why it matters — Hand-cut checkering gives you a positive grip even with wet or gloved hands, plus it looks right on a field gun.
- Ejectors: Why it matters — Spent shells are kicked clear automatically, speeding up reloads during a fast second shot or when you’re working a dog in heavy cover.
- Fitted Recoil Pad: Why it matters — Reduces felt recoil and prevents the gun from slipping off your shoulder, especially important with 3″ magnum loads.

FAQ
Does the Charles Daly 214E Compact come with choke tubes?
Yes. The gun includes a full MC-5 set of RemChoke-threaded tubes (IC, M, IM, F, and Skeet) so you can adjust your pattern for different game or targets.
What is the length of pull on this shotgun?
The length of pull is 13.5 inches, which is about ¾ inch shorter than standard O/U stocks. This makes it a good fit for smaller shooters or anyone who prefers a compact feel.
Can I use 3-inch magnum shells in the 214E Compact?
Yes. The chamber is 3 inches, so it handles 2¾ and 3-inch loads. The recoil pad helps manage the extra kick from magnum shells.
Is this shotgun suitable for left-handed shooters?
The stock is cast for right-handed shooters. Left-handed shooters may find the comb and cast less comfortable — we recommend handling the gun before purchase if you shoot lefty.
